What is Duplicate Content and Why is it a Problem?
Search Engines visit your website and try to determine what pages you have
If two pages are very similar, one of them might be flagged as “duplicate content”

What is Duplicate Content and Why is it a Problem?
To Search Engines, these may all be DIFFERENT pages:
http://www.example.com/http://example.comhttp://www.example.com/index.phphttp://example.com/index.php?disp=home
... Even though these URLs are all just your single home page

What is Duplicate Content and Why is it a Problem?
But 301 redirects have limitations. What if you are a retailer who advertises through affiliate websites?
http://www.example.com/products/white-runnerhttp://www.example.com/products/white-runner?affiliate=123
Which link gets listed in search results pages?

What is the "Canonical" Tag?
On many CMS systems and websites, people can add on whatever additions to the URL they like, and the page will still work.
If a URL returns a valid page, and is linked to enough times, or is linked to from a highly authoritative domain, the URL may be indexed.

What is the "Canonical" Tag?
Google, Yahoo and Microsoft realized this was a problem for people.
So they created the new "Canonical“ tag
The "Canonical" tag is a way for you to declare the "official" URL of the page – no matter what's extra in the URL
The "Canonical" page is the “true“ URL of the page

What are the Limitations of the Canonical Tag?
Search engines seem to be getting smart to spam tactics before they launch new features
The canonical tag will only work on your domain
The content of the canonical pagemust be very similar to the page that points to it

How to Add the new Canonical Tag to Your Website
The canonical tag is a simple tag that is added to the <HEAD> area of your webpages
It looks like this:
<link rel="canonical"
href="http://www.example.com/products/white-runner" />
..Just add the "real" URL to each page on your site by using this tag

How Does the Canonical Tag Help?
Search engines will now have a hint as to which is the "real" page
http://www.example.com/index.php http://www.example.com/index.php?unfortunate=link
Which can help stop URLs you don't want from being indexed
